> Im having some problems using the maudio audiophile usb with kubuntu
> linux.... (dapper)
> 
> When i open the jack audio connection kit and click in setup, the alsa
> menu shows 4 options:
> 
> Audiophile USB (tm) 
> USB Audio
> USB Audio #1
> USB Audio #2
> 
> When i select the first (Audiophile) and try to start its return the
> following error:
> 
> JACK compiled with System V SHM support.
> loading driver .. 
> apparent rate = 44100 
> creating alsa driver ... hw:0|hw:0|1024|2|44100|2|2|nomon|swmeter|-|
> 16bit
> control device hw:0
> configuring for 44100Hz, period = 1024 frames, buffer = 2 periods
> Note: audio device hw:0 doesn't support a 16bit sample format so JACK
> will try a 24bit format instead 
> Note: audio device hw:0 doesn't support a 24bit sample format so JACK
> will try a 32bit format instead
> Sorry. The audio interface "hw:0" doesn't support any of the hardware
> sample formats that JACK's alsa-driver can use. 
> ALSA: cannot configure capture channel
> cannot load driver module alsa
> 21:30:43.812 JACK was stopped successfully.
> 21:30:45.592 Could not connect to JACK server as client. Please check
> the messages window for more info. 
> 

Isn't this fixed in the latest JACK version?
